It's a flat ride where the vehicles stop in front of a number of large screens. Each screen has a different 'midway' style game, like ring toss for example. You use your onboard 'gun' to fire projectiles at a number of targets, some moving and some stationary. When each game is over you get taken to the next screen and so on.
If you want to go on this attraction, aim to be at the park entrance for rope drop and either go straight to the Fastpass distribution machines or join the standby queue. Doing this you will wait no more than ten minutes. Charlotte |
